Summary

Researchers developed a new type of biodegradable cell-tracking probe using giant lipid vesicles filled with magnetic iron particles. These probes allow scientists to monitor individual cells inside living organisms using magnetic resonance imaging. The study demonstrates that these vesicles provide clear imaging signals in fish embryos and are safe for cells. This technology offers a promising way to improve how doctors and scientists track cell movement and behavior in medical research.
